Morning (6:00 AM – 10:00 AM)
Wake to the sounds of village life as roosters crow and morning mist rises from the fields. Join your host family for traditional Sri Lankan tea before heading to work. Morning activities might include planting seedlings, tending vegetable gardens, or feeding farm animals when the temperature is still cool.
Mid-Morning (10:00 AM – 12:00 PM)
Return for a hearty Sri Lankan breakfast featuring rice and curry, fresh fruits, and traditional breads. Rest during the warmest part of the day, or learn about spice processing, coconut fiber crafts, or traditional cooking methods from your host family.
Afternoon (2:00 PM – 5:00 PM)
Resume lighter afternoon tasks such as watering gardens, collecting vegetables for dinner, preparing compost, or learning about herbal plants and their traditional medicinal uses.
Evening (5:00 PM onwards)
Help prepare dinner using the day’s harvest, share stories with your host family, experience village social life, or simply relax under the stars in the peaceful countryside.

Farm volunteering programs can be customized from 3-5 days for a taste of village life to 1-2 weeks for deeper immersion, or 3-4 weeks for comprehensive cultural exchange. Sri Lanka’s agricultural calendar varies by region, but year-round opportunities exist with vegetable gardens and tree crops offering activities throughout the year.
Pack comfortable, modest clothing suitable for fieldwork, closed-toe shoes or boots, sun protection including hat and sunscreen, insect repellent, a reusable water bottle, and basic toiletries. Most importantly, bring an open mind and positive attitude.
Sri Lankan cuisine is naturally vegetarian-friendly, and specific dietary needs can be accommodated with advance notice. The program is safe for solo female travelers, with carefully screened host families and ongoing support. Families with children can participate with age-appropriate activities arranged.
